The Macro Ring Lite flash is not
limited to just macro (close-up)
photography, but can also be used as
a fill flash for portrait photography.
Because this flash is different than
a shoe-mount or built-in flash, and
fires from a position closer to the
optical axis of the lens, the major
merit of the ring lite is its ability
to erase shadows from around the
neck. This is extremely effective
as supplementary illumination
when shooting portraits in front of
a window where strong light hits
the subject from outside, and when
shooting strongly backlit portraits
outdoors.

This is a portrait shot in backlit conditions.
The Macro Ring Lite flash illuminates the
subject without any annoying shadows for
just the right amount of brightness on the
model's face and from the window.
• EOS 5D Mark III, with EF 50mm f/2.5 compact macro lens
• Av exposure mode; E-TTL II flash
• 1/125 sec. at f/4; ISO 400
• + 0.7 flash exposure compensation
